Output 3d4a0614462030288f08b181444e9b8c7544074804ec7c8b84b371f5fd507659:1

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d75cf8c99e6d5689f2448c68a87a7c2b30e5496f OP_EQUALVERIFY OP_CHECKSIG
address
1Ldjf3HB3LyhmFDWCutY8kBMBtMVhdQUPT
transaction
3d4a0614462030288f08b181444e9b8c7544074804ec7c8b84b371f5fd507659
confirmations
467697
spent
true